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

The listed examples of work are not intended to be all-inclusive. They may be modified with additions, deletions, or changes as necessary.
Mowing of greens, tees, fairways, and roughs.
  • Bunker maintenance
  • String trimming
  • Push mowing
  • Edges cart paths and around fairway yardage markers.
  • Apply divot mix to driving range tee and other tees on the golf course.
  • Clean restrooms and break room as assigned.
  • Course setup duties include changing green flags, putting cups, moving rope and barricades, and moving tee markers.
  • Must be able to drive turf vehicles and mowers in a safe and efficient manner.
  • Responsible for reporting any abnormalities discovered while operating machinery to supervisor.
  • Returns all equipment to the designated location at the maintenance facility; wash equipment at the end of each day.
  • Completes other projects as needed in a safe, responsible, and efficient manner.
